Former Botswana Football Association (BFA) chief executive officer, Tosh Kgotlele has refused to speak after shocking revelations of lies and deceit rocked the association this week.

The Minister of Youth, Sport and Culture, Shaw Kgathi shocked journalists on Tuesday when he revealed that the BFA has been misleading the nation into thinking that the world football governing body, FIFA, is about to suspend the country because of the constituency tournaments. Instead, FIFA was threatening to report the association to the Leagues' Committee for failure to provide evidence that the tournaments contravene its rules and regulations.

The controversial tournaments are the brainchild of President Ian Khama. They have been drawing criticism from football authorities and politicians arguing it is the president's way of gaining political mileage.
